Maternal intake of dietary virgin coconut oil modifies essential fatty acids and causes low body weight and spiky fur in mice
Abstract
Background
Coconut oil is commonly used as herbal medicine worldwide. There is limited information regarding its effects on the developing embryo and infant growth.
Methods
We investigated the effect of virgin coconut oil post-natally and until 6\ua0weeks old in mice (age of maturity). Females were fed with either standard, virgin olive oil or virgin coconut oil diets 1\ua0month prior to copulation, during gestation and continued until weaning of pups. Subsequently, groups of pups borne of the respective diets were continuously fed the same diet as its mother from weaning until 6\ua0weeks old. Profiles of the standard and coconut oil diets were analysed by gas chromatography flame ionization detector (GCFID).
Results
Analysis of the mean of the total weight gained/ loss over 6\ua0weeks revealed that in the first 3\ua0weeks, pups whose mothers were fed virgin coconut oil and virgin olive oil have a significantly lower body weight than that of standard diet pups. At 6\ua0weeks of age, only virgin coconut oil fed pups exhibited significantly lower body weight. We report that virgin coconut oil modifies the fatty acid profiles of the standard diet by inducing high levels of medium chain fatty acids with low levels of essential fatty acids. Furthermore, pups borne by females fed with virgin coconut oil developed spiky fur.
Conclusion
Our study has demonstrated that virgin coconut oil could affect infant growth and appearance via maternal intake; we suggest the use of virgin coconut oil as herbal medicine to be treated with caution
Characterizing breast conditions at an open-access breast clinic in South Africa: a model that is more than cancer care for a resource-limited setting
Abstract
Background
While most breast-related research focuses on cancer, presentation of symptomatic persons in non-screened environments requires understanding the spectrum of breast diseases so as to plan services in resource-constrained settings. This study presents the variety of breast disease managed at a government, open-access breast clinic in South Africa.
Methods
We performed a retrospective file review using a systematic random sample of patients 18\ua0years and above presenting for breast care over a 14-month period. We collected demographics, clinical characteristics, management and final diagnoses from the first visit and twelve subsequent months.
Results
The final sample contained 365 individuals (97\u2009\ub7\u20095% women). Most were black, unmarried and South African citizens with a median age of 43\ua0years (IQR 31\u201355) . Of those reporting their status (24\u2009\ub7\u20091%) 38\u2009\ub7\u20096% were HIV-positive. A mass (57\u2009\ub7\u20090%) and/or pain (28\u2009\ub7\u20095%) were the most common symptoms. Imaging and breast biopsies were required in 78\ua0and 25% of individuals, respectively. Nearly half of biopsies identified breast cancer (44\u2009\ub7\u20091% of women \u226440 and 57\u2009\ub7\u20093% for women >40). Benign conditions (47\u2009\ub7\u20097%) and no abnormality (18\u2009\ub7\u20092%) were common final classifications among women. There was no difference between the final classifications of patients who self-referred versus those who were formally referred from another health care provider. Nearly half of the participants (46\u2009\ub7\u20096%) travelled 20 km or more to attend the clinic.
Conclusions
Benign breast conditions far outweighed cancer diagnoses. As breast cancer awareness increases in resource-limited countries, facilities offering breast care require administrative and clinical preparation to manage a range of non-cancer related conditions
The economic burden of HIV/AIDS on individuals and households in Nepal: a quantitative study
Abstract
Background
There have been only limited studies assessing the economic burden of HIV/AIDS in terms of direct costs, and there has been no published study related to productivity costs in Nepal. Therefore, this study explores in detail the economic burden of HIV/AIDS, including direct costs and productivity costs. This paper focuses on the direct costs of seeking treatment, productivity costs, and related factors affecting direct costs, and productivity costs.
Methods
This study was a cross-sectional, quantitative study. The primary data were collected through a structured face-to-face survey from 415 people living with HIV/AIDS (PLHIV). The study was conducted in six representative treatment centres of six districts of Nepal. The data analysis regarding the economic burden (direct costs and productivity costs) was performed from the household\u2019s perspective. Descriptive statistics have been used, and regression analyses were applied to examine the extent, nature and determinants of the burden of the disease, and its correlations.
Results
Average total costs due to HIV/AIDS (the sum of average total direct and average productivity costs before adjustment for coping strategies) were Nepalese Rupees (NRs) 2233 per month (US 20.4), and average productivity costs (before adjustment for coping strategies) were NRs 721 (US$ 9.7). The average monthly productivity losses (before adjustment for coping strategies) were 5.05\ua0days per person. The major determinants for the direct costs were household income, occupation, health status of respondents, respondents accompanied or not, and study district. Health status of respondents, ethnicity, sexual orientation and study district were important determinants for productivity costs.
Conclusions
The study concluded that HIV/AIDS has caused a significant economic burden for PLHIV and their families in Nepal. The study has a number of policy implications for different stakeholders. Provision of social support and income generating programmes to HIV-affected individuals and their families, and decentralising treatment services in each district seem to be viable solutions to reduce the economic burden of HIV-affected individuals and households
Introduction of microsystems in a level 3 neonatal intensive care unit\u2014an interprofessional approach
Abstract
Background
Growth of neonatal intensive care units in number and size has raised questions towards ability to maintain continuity and quality of care. Structural organization of intensive care units is known as a key element for maintaining the quality of care of these fragile patients. The reconstruction of megaunits of intensive care to smaller care units within a single operational service might help with provision of safe and effective care.
Methods/Design
The clinical team and patient distribution lay out, admission and discharge criteria and interdisciplinary round model was reorganized to follow the microstructure philosophy. A working group met weekly to formulate the implementation planning, to review the adaptation and adjustment process and to ascertain the quality of implementation following the initiation of the microsystem model.
Discussion
In depth examination of microsystem model of care in this study, provides systematic evaluation of this model on variable aspects of health care. The individual projects of this trial can be source of solid evidence for guidance of future decisions on optimized model of care for the critically ill newborns.

Barriers to surgical care in Nepal
Abstract
Background
Various barriers exist that preclude individuals from undergoing surgical care in low-income countries. Our study assessed the main barriers in Nepal, and identified individuals most at risk for not receiving required surgical care.
Methods
A countrywide survey, using the Surgeons OverSeas Assessment of Surgical Need (SOSAS) survey tool, was carried out in 2014, surveying 2,695 individuals with a response rate of 97%. Our study used data from a subset, namely individuals who required surgical care in the last twelve months. Data were collected on individual characteristics, transport characteristics, and reasons why individuals did not undergo surgical care.
Results
Of the 2,695 individuals surveyed, 207 individuals needed surgical care at least once in the previous 12\ua0months. The main reasons for not undergoing surgery were affordability ( n \u2009=\u200942), accessibility ( n \u2009=\u200942) and fear/no trust ( n \u2009=\u200934). A factor significantly associated with affordability was having a low education (OR\u2009=\u20095.77 of having no education vs. having secondary education). Living in a rural area (OR\u2009=\u20092.59) and a long travel time to a secondary and tertiary health facility (OR\u2009=\u20091.17 and 1.09, respectively) were some of the factors significantly associated with accessibility. Being a woman was significantly associated with fear/no trust (OR\u2009=\u20093.54).
Conclusions
More than half of the individuals who needed surgical care did not undergo surgery due to affordability, accessibility, or fear/no trust. Providing subsidised transport, introducing mobile surgical clinics or organising awareness raising campaigns are measures that could be implemented to overcome these barriers to surgical care
Risk estimates of recurrent congenital anomalies in the UK: a population-based register study
Abstract
Background
Recurrence risks for familial congenital anomalies in successive pregnancies are known, but this information for major structural anomalies is lacking. We estimated the absolute and relative risks of recurrent congenital anomaly in the second pregnancy for women with a history of a congenital anomaly in the first pregnancy, for all major anomaly groups and subtypes.
Methods
Population-based register data on 18,605 singleton pregnancies affected by major congenital anomaly occurring in 872,493 singleton stillbirths, live births and terminations of pregnancy for fetal anomaly were obtained from the Northern Congenital Abnormality Survey, North of England, UK, for 1985\u20132010. Absolute risks (ARs) and relative risks (RRs) for recurrent congenital anomaly (overall, from a similar group, from a dissimilar group) in the second pregnancy were estimated by history of congenital anomaly (overall, by group, by subtype) in the first pregnancy.
Results
The estimated prevalences of congenital anomaly in first and second pregnancies were 275 (95% CI 270\u2013281) and 163 (95% CI 159\u2013168) per 10,000 respectively. For women whose first pregnancy was affected by congenital anomaly, the AR of recurrent congenital anomaly in the second pregnancy was 408 (95% CI 365\u2013456) per 10,000, 2.5 (95% CI 2.3\u20132.8, P \u2009<\u20090.0001) times higher than for those with unaffected first pregnancies. For similar anomalies, the recurrence risk was considerably elevated (RR\u2009=\u200923.8, 95% CI 19.6\u201327.9, P \u2009<\u20090.0001), while for dissimilar anomalies the increase was more modest (RR\u2009=\u20091.4, 95% CI 1.2\u20131.6, P \u2009=\u20090.001), although the ARs for both were 2%.
Conclusions
Absolute recurrence risks varied between 1 in 20 and 1 in 30 for most major anomaly groups. At pre-conception and antenatal counselling, women whose first pregnancy was affected by a congenital anomaly and who are planning a further pregnancy may find it reassuring that, despite high relative risks, the absolute recurrence risk is relatively low
Procalcitonin-guided diagnosis and antibiotic stewardship revisited
Abstract
Several controlled clinical studies have evaluated the potential of the infection biomarker procalcitonin (PCT) to improve the diagnostic work-up of patients with bacterial infections and its influence on decisions regarding antibiotic therapy. Most research has focused on lower respiratory tract infections and critically ill sepsis patients. A clinical utility for PCT has also been found for patients with urinary tract infections, postoperative infections, meningitis, and patients with acute heart failure with possible superinfection (i.e., pneumonia). In these indications, PCT levels measured on hospital admission were found to substantially reduce the initiation of antibiotic treatment in low-risk situations (i.e., bronchitis, chronic obstructive pulmonary disease exacerbation). For more severe infections (i.e., pneumonia, sepsis), antibiotic stewardship by monitoring of PCT kinetics resulted in shorter antibiotic treatment durations with early cessation of therapy. Importantly, these strategies appear to be safe without increasing the risk for mortality, recurrent infections, or treatment failures. PCT kinetics also proved to have prognostic value correlating with disease severity (i.e., pancreatitis, abdominal infection) and resolution of illness (i.e., sepsis). Although promising findings have been published in these different types of infections, there are a number of limitations regarding PCT, including suboptimal sensitivity and/or specificity, which makes a careful interpretation of PCT in the clinical context mandatory. This narrative review aims to update clinicians on the strengths and limitations of PCT for patient management, focusing on research conducted within the last 4\ua0years
Genetic detection of peste des petits ruminants virus under field conditions: a step forward towards disease eradication
Abstract
Background
The devastating viral disease of small ruminants namely Peste des petits ruminants (PPR) declared as target for \u201cGlobal Eradication\u201d in 2015 by the Food and Agriculture Organization (FAO) and the World Organization for Animal Health (OIE). For a successful eradication campaign, molecular diagnostic tools are preferred for their specificity, efficacy and robustness to compliment prophylactic measures and surveillance methods. However, molecular tools have a few limitations including, costly equipment, multi-step template preparation protocols, target amplification and analysis that restrict their use to the sophisticated laboratory settings. As reverse transcription-loop mediated isothermal amplification assay (RT-LAMP) has such an intrinsic potential for point of care diagnosis, this study focused on the genetic detection of causative PPR virus (PPRV) in field conditions. It involves the use of a sample buffer that can precipitate out virus envelope and capsid proteins through ammonium sulphate precipitation and exposes viral RNA, present in the clinical sample, to the LAMP reaction mixture.
Results
The test was evaluated using 11 PPRV cultures, and a total of 46 nasal swabs ( n \u2009=\u200932 collected in the field outbreaks, n \u2009=\u200914 collected from experimentally inoculated animals). The RT-LAMP was compared with the reverse transcription-PCR (RT-PCR) and real-time quantitative RT-PCR (RT-qPCR) for its relative specificity, sensitivity and robustness. RT-LAMP detected PPRV in all PPRV cultures in or less than 30\ua0min. Its detection limit was of 0.0001TCID
50
(tissue culture infective dose-50) per ml with 10-fold higher sensitivity than that of RT-PCR. In 59.4% of the field samples, RT-LAMP detected PPRV within 35\u201355 min. The analytical sensitivity and specificity of the RT-LAMP were equivalent to that of the RT-qPCR. The time of detection of PPRV decreased by at least forty minutes or 3\u20134 h in case of in the RT-LAMP as compared with the RT-qPCR and the RT-PCR, respectively.
Conclusions
The sensitive and specific RT-LAMP test developed in this study targeting a small fragment of the N gene of PPRV is a rapid, reliable and applicable molecular diagnostic test of choice under the field conditions. RT-LAMP requiring minimal training offers a very useful tool for PPR diagnosis especially during the \u201cGlobal PPR Eradication Campaign\u201d
Acute myeloid leukemia \u2013 strategies and challenges for targeting oncogenic Hedgehog/GLI signaling
Abstract
Treatment of acute myeloid leukemia (AML), an aggressive and heterogeneous hematological malignancy, remains a challenge. Despite advances in our understanding of the complex genetics and biology of AML pathophysiology, these findings have been translated to the clinic with only limited success, and poor outcomes persist for the majority of patients. Thus, novel treatment strategies are clearly needed for achieving deeper and prolonged remissions and for avoiding the development of resistance. Due to its profound role in (cancer) stem cell biology and differentiation, the Hedgehog (HH)/Glioma-associated Oncogene Homolog (GLI) signaling pathway may be an attractive novel therapeutic target in AML. In this review, we aim to provide a critical and concise overview of the currently known potential and challenges of HH/GLI targeting. We describe the biological role of the HH/GLI pathway in AML pathophysiology. We specifically focus on ways of targeting non-canonical HH/GLI signaling in AML, particularly in combination with standard treatment regimens, which may overcome some hurdles observed with approved HH pathway inhibitors in solid tumors
HIV-1 drug-resistant mutations and related risk factors among HIV-1-positive individuals experiencing treatment failure in Hebei Province, China
Abstract
Background
To understand HIV-1 drug resistance in 11 prefectures of Hebei Province, China, we implemented a cross-sectional HIV-1 molecular epidemiological survey.
Methods
Blood samples were collected from 122 newly diagnosed drug-na\uefve HIV-1-positive individuals and 229 antiretroviral therapy (ART)-failure individuals from 11 prefectures in Hebei Province, China. Patient demographic data were obtained via face-to-face interviews using a standardized questionnaire when blood samples were collected. Genotyping of HIV-1 drug resistance (DR) was implemented using an in-house assay.
Results
In this study, the overall prevalence of HIV-1 DR was 35.5%. The prevalence of HIV-1 DR in participants experiencing treatment failure and ART-na\uefve participants was 51.9 and 5.9%, respectively. Mutations in protease inhibitors, nucleoside reverse transcriptase inhibitors (NRTIs), and non-NRTI (NNRTIs), as well as dual and multiple mutations were extensively seen in participants experiencing treatment failure. The proportions of NNRTI mutations (\u3c7
2
\ua0=\ua09.689, p \ua0=\ua00.002) and dual mutations in NRTIs and NNRTIs (\u3c7
2
\ua0=\ua039.958, p \ua0<\ua00.001) in participants experiencing treatment failure were significantly higher than those in ART-na\uefve participants. The distributions of M184V/I and M41L mutations differed significantly among three main HIV-1 genotypes identified. Viral load, symptoms in the past 3\ua0months, CD4 counts, transmission route, and the duration of ART were found to be associated with HIV-1 DR.
Conclusions
Our results suggest that new prevention and control strategies should be formulated according to the epidemic characteristics of HIV-1-resistant strains in Hebei Province, where antiretroviral drugs are widely used
